Block

#21,099,959
Block Number
21,099,959 @ 03/09/2025, 13:55:50
Status
Finalized
ID
0x0141f5b7cee0394d109e694f0ebb45fcdb1062bc90eceb44141542d68a836cc5
Transactions
Gas Used
7022689/40000000 (17.56% Used)
Total Score
2,060,056,598 (+98)
Rewards
27.79 VTHO